The Advantages Of Offshore Bearings: A Comprehensive Guide

Offshore bearings, commonly referred to as “offshore bearings,” are an essential component in various industries where heavy machinery is in operation. These specialized bearings are designed to withstand harsh operating conditions, such as exposure to saltwater, moisture, and corrosive substances. Whether used in offshore oil rigs, marine vessels, or wind turbines, offshore bearings play a crucial role in ensuring smooth and efficient operation.

One of the key advantages of offshore bearings is their ability to resist corrosion. When operating in marine environments, bearings are constantly exposed to saltwater and other corrosive elements. Traditional bearings would quickly degrade under these conditions, leading to costly maintenance and downtime. However, offshore bearings are made from high-quality materials that are specifically engineered to withstand corrosion, ensuring reliable performance even in the harshest conditions.

In addition to their corrosion resistance, offshore bearings are also designed to handle high loads and speeds. This makes them ideal for applications in offshore drilling rigs, where heavy equipment is constantly working under extreme conditions. The durability and strength of offshore bearings ensure that they can withstand the heavy loads and vibrations that are common in such environments, providing a reliable and long-lasting solution for equipment manufacturers and operators.

Another advantage of offshore bearings is their ability to operate in a wide range of temperatures. In offshore oil and gas exploration, for example, equipment is often exposed to extreme temperatures that can fluctuate dramatically. Offshore bearings are designed to function effectively in both hot and cold environments, ensuring that machinery can continue to operate efficiently regardless of the temperature conditions.

Offshore bearings are also designed for easy maintenance and replacement, reducing downtime and costs associated with equipment failures. With proper care and maintenance, offshore bearings can provide years of reliable service, making them a cost-effective solution for industries that rely on heavy machinery to operate smoothly.

Furthermore, offshore bearings are often equipped with advanced sealing technology to prevent contamination and lubricant leaks. This helps to extend the lifespan of the bearings and reduce the risk of premature failure, ensuring that equipment can continue to operate safely and efficiently.
